All wood burns, although not all woods melt away precisely the same. Some burn up hotter, slower, and cleaner than Other people. Some smoke a great deal, plus some have many sap or resin that clogs your chimney speedily. The most effective types of firewood for the Wooden stove or fireplace burn up incredibly hot and relatively steadily, making more heat and, generally, burning more fully. These woods are generally hardwoods, like hickory or ash, in lieu of softwoods, such as pine and cedar.
Hardwood Firewood
Hardwoods including maple, oak, ash, birch, and most fruit trees are the ideal burning woods that offers you a hotter and for a longer time burn up time. These woods hold the minimum pitch and sap and so are commonly cleaner to take care of. Having said that, hardwoods are generally more expensive than softwoods and tend to be more liable to go away clinkers, a tough and stony residue, while in the leftover ash.
In case you are burning birch firewood, concentrate on the thick inner brown bark known as the phloem. This bark retains loads of humidity and may avert the wood from drying evenly.one Thus, it is best to mix birch with A further variety of hardwood for your cleaner burn up and fewer smoke. Smoke brings about a buildup of creosote, that's a byproduct of wood combustion consisting predominantly of tar that normally brings about chimney fires.2
Softwood Firewood
Softwood is The most affordable kind of Wooden you can buy. Fir is the only option, but other softwoods incorporate pine, balsam, spruce, cedar, tamarack, alder, and poplar. Softwoods have a tendency to melt away more rapidly and go away finer ash when compared to hardwoods.3 Additionally they may be messy to manage, Specifically pine, spruce, and balsam, since they trigger creosote to develop up much more promptly inside your chimney.
Comparing Firewood by Warmth Electrical power
Distinct firewoods is often classified by the amount of heat energy they generate for every wire of Wooden. The very best firewoods offer you the warmth-Electrical power equal of two hundred to 250 gallons of fuel oil.4 These contain the next:
Apple
Beech (American)
Birch (Yellow)
Hickory (Shagbark)
Ironwood
Maple (Sugar)
Purple oak
White ash
White oak
The subsequent group of warmth Electricity is the equal of a hundred and fifty to two hundred gallons of gasoline for each twine of firewood. These woods include things like:
Birch (White)
Cherry (Black)
Douglas fir
Elm (American)
Maple (Purple and Silver)
Tamarack
In the lowest heat-Power category, Each and every cord of Wooden provides concerning the exact same warmth as a hundred to one hundred fifty gallons of fuel oil:
Alder (Red)
Aspen
Cedar (Pink)
Cottonwood
Hemlock
Pine (Lodgepole and White)
Redwood
Spruce (Sitka)
Ensure that Your Wood Is Dry
You ought to by no means burn "environmentally friendly," or insufficiently dried, wood as it provides a lot less heat and much more smoke (and, finally, creosote) than adequately dried, or seasoned, wood. For good storage, it is best to stack your wood for successful air circulation, protected at the very best only, and ensure it really is thoroughly dry in advance of burning. An excellent general guideline is always to rotate your firewood, as in burning the more mature dryer Wooden 1st, to avoid wood rot and squander.
Wooden should have a dampness written content of significantly less that twenty p.c for burning. With all the humidity above 20 %, Wooden is tough to get started on and burns poorly and inefficiently, generating too much quantities of h2o vapor, smoke, and get more info unhealthy air.5
Woods to prevent
Salvaged firewood or other scraps can help you save lots of money when it comes to heating your property with wood. But you will discover certain Wooden goods along with other objects that you ought to prevent for health and fitness and protection explanations. Many of these will produce harmful fumes indoors, and chimney emissions that may be an environmental worry.6 Some also pose further hazards in your stove metals or can create a harmful buildup of creosote as part of your chimney.
In your basic safety you ought to usually steer clear of burning:
Painted or varnished Wooden, trim, or other wood by-items
Pressure-addressed lumber
Driftwood
Engineered sheet products, like plywood, particleboard, and MDF
Hardboard or other compressed paper products6
If you put up with allergic reactions, some woods, Particularly aromatic cedar, also needs to be employed with warning.
Wood Burning Security Tips
Use care and customary sense On the subject of feeding your wood stove. While you do need to have some paper to get started on your stove, only use adequate to find the fire heading. Abnormal usage of starter paper will just include to your creosote buildup.five

Safety, needless to say, is A serious issue when functioning any Wooden-burning equipment. Always comply with all advised clearances and guard flooring which has a fireplace-resistant ground pad. Be sure you have an active carbon monoxide alarm in the area and that the home is provided with Doing work smoke alarms.
